Forced entry damages ceiling tiles at hotel in MontvilleMontville CT

audio iconBurglary
Montville, CT

At a hotel near Marshman Street in Montville, damage was observed to ceiling tiles and people were seen in the hallway. It appears someone entered rooms by force.
